Description
Douglas Fir is a medium density softwood, easier to ignite than gum and longer burning than pine – it is also water resistant meaning it doesn’t soak up water like pine. It is easy to split (great for kindling) but it also tends to spark and pop – for this reason it is not recommended for use in an open fire. Sold by the cubic meter.
Please note – This wood is seasoned, and kept under cover – but is not kiln dried. This has been processed from packets of milled timber and is untreated.
